Description
Purpose-built for carpenters, framers, finish workers and other tradespeople who need their tools within reach during hot working conditions.
This product runs small. We recommend sizing up.
The 1602 Craftsman Trousers are made from durable cotton and feature extensive CORDURA® reinforcement in high-wear areas. Multiple tool, nail and utility pockets provide practical storage for demanding trade work.

Measure Your Favorite Garment
If you are unsure which size fits you, measure your favorite garment at home and compare it with the garment measurements in the table above. Choose the size that fits best.
The instructions below explain how the garments are measured. Because industrial sewing involves several production steps, minor measurement variations may occur.
